在当今数字化时代,企业面临着海量数据的挑战。如何高效地存储、管理和分析这些数据,成为了企业发展的关键。MongoDB作为一种流行的NoSQL数据库,以其灵活性和可扩展性,成为了许多企业应对海量数据挑战的首选。本文将揭秘企业如何利用MongoDB轻松应对海量数据挑战,并通过成功案例解析和优化策略分享,帮助更多企业实现数据管理的突破。
MongoDB的优势与适用场景
1. MongoDB的优势
- 文档存储:MongoDB采用文档存储方式,便于数据的增删改查,支持复杂的查询操作。
- 灵活的数据模型:无需预先定义数据结构,可以根据实际需求动态调整。
- 高可用性:支持副本集和分片集群,保证数据的高可用性和可靠性。
- 可扩展性:水平扩展能力强,能够轻松应对海量数据挑战。
2. MongoDB的适用场景
- 大数据应用:如日志分析、实时推荐系统等。
- 内容管理系统:如电子商务、在线教育等。
- 物联网应用:如智能家居、智能交通等。
成功案例解析
1. 案例一:某电商企业
某电商企业通过引入MongoDB,实现了订单、商品、用户等数据的统一存储和管理。MongoDB的灵活性和可扩展性,使得企业能够快速应对业务增长带来的数据挑战。
2. 案例二:某金融科技公司
某金融科技公司利用MongoDB构建了实时风控系统,通过实时分析用户行为和交易数据,有效降低了风险。
优化策略分享
1. 数据建模优化
- 合理设计文档结构:根据实际业务需求,合理设计文档结构,提高查询效率。
- 使用索引:合理使用索引,提高查询速度。
2. 性能优化
- 合理配置副本集和分片集群:根据业务需求,合理配置副本集和分片集群,提高数据读写性能。
- 优化查询语句:避免使用复杂的查询语句,提高查询效率。
3. 安全优化
- 加密数据传输:使用TLS/SSL协议加密数据传输,保证数据安全。
- 设置访问权限:合理设置访问权限,防止数据泄露。
4. 监控与运维
- 使用监控工具:使用MongoDB自带的监控工具,实时监控数据库性能。
- 定期备份:定期备份数据,防止数据丢失。
通过以上优化策略,企业可以更好地利用MongoDB应对海量数据挑战,实现数据管理的突破。
总结
MongoDB作为一种优秀的NoSQL数据库,在应对海量数据挑战方面具有显著优势。通过成功案例解析和优化策略分享,希望企业能够更好地利用MongoDB,实现数据管理的突破。在数字化时代,数据是企业的重要资产,合理利用MongoDB等数据库技术,将为企业带来更大的价值。
